Mills is better than Kyle Allen and its not like they were winning with Mills either. I don't think you can fully tank in the NFL, the game is too physical and "losing the lockeroom" by not playing your best players is way more of a thing in football. Also, if Mills shows some improvement maybe someone trades for him in the summer. Kyle Allen is what he is at this point.
